Boardwalk Auto Luxury Texas Dealerships sold to US Auto Trust

NBB advised Boardwalk on a series of recent major transactions.
NBB

Image source: NBB

Dallas, TX – October 21, 2025 – NBB, a leading M&A advisory firm in Auto Retail, served as the exclusive transaction advisor to Boardwalk Auto Group on the sale of its ultra-luxury dealerships in Texas. The transaction includes Boardwalk Ferrari, Boardwalk Lamborghini, Boardwalk Maserati, and Boardwalk Pagani, which have been acquired by US Auto Trust, a growing automotive retail dealership platform with a portfolio of premium luxury brands. This Texas transaction marks the third major Boardwalk dealership sale NBB has advised on in 2025. The transactions represent one of the most significant ultra-luxury dealership portfolio sales in recent history.

Boardwalk Auto Group has been a cornerstone of the Texas luxury automotive market for over two decades, earning national recognition for its commitment to excellence and customer service. The group’s Ferrari and Lamborghini stores have consistently ranked among the top-performing dealerships in North America. Under the leadership of President and CEO Ken Ambrose, Boardwalk cultivated deep relationships with manufacturers and built a loyal client base across Texas and beyond.

Earlier in 2025, NBB advised on the sale of Boardwalk’s California luxury portfolio, which closed on February 21, 2025. The transaction included Ferrari, Alfa Romeo, Bentley, Lamborghini, Maserati, and Pagani franchises, acquired by George Grinzewitsch Jr. California represents one of the strongest luxury vehicle markets in the world, driven by high concentrations of wealth and population density in major metropolitan areas.

NBB also served as exclusive advisor on the sale of Boardwalk’s Lewisville Volkswagen dealership, which closed on July 30, 2025, to Clay Cooley. The Lewisville location serves as a go-to destination for drivers throughout Denton County and the greater Dallas-Fort Worth area.

ABOUT NBB

NBB has been the automotive sector’s trusted source and valued partner for M&A advisory services for nearly five decades. Founded in 1978, NBB has grown into one of the largest and most experienced automotive M&A advisory firms in the U.S., having facilitated more than 950 new car dealership and 4,500 total M&A transactions. With offices in California, Arizona, Florida, Michigan, New York and Texas, NBB provides a full range of services to clients for M&A transactions nationwide. The firm leverages its deep industry knowledge, proprietary market insights, and decades of transaction expertise to help clients successfully achieve their goals.
